Planning Your Visit

Meet Dai-chan the Whale

Hiraiso Beach is famous for 'Dai-chan,' a whale sculpture. During swimming season, it floats in the sea, offering a unique play area for kids with a slide. Check its status before visiting, as crowdfunding may be needed for repairs.Reddit

Early Closures & Parking

The beach closes quite early, and parking can be an issue outside of swimming season. Plan your visit accordingly to maximize your time and avoid parking hassles.Reddit

Reviews Summary

Hiraiso Beach is a charming spot, particularly loved for its unique whale sculpture, Dai-chan, which offers a fun slide for children. Visitors appreciate the shallow, safe waters ideal for families. However, some find the beach closes too early and parking can be an issue outside of peak season.
